Italian shipyard Benetti Sail Division has developed a motoryacht line with a strong family look. Just recently, the shipyard launched the first BSD 98 in its Logica series. This new range breaks away from the shipyard’s more traditional models, including graceful canoe-stern yachts that had become their trademark. The Logica’s appealing styling is garnering attention. The shipyard also sold an attractive 147-footer in this series, which is scheduled for a 2013 delivery. Luca Brenta, a skilled sailboat designer, is behind the Viareggio-based shipyard’s new flagship. Brenta transferred typical sailing yacht qualities such as functionality and efficiency to this motoryacht. This 147-foot (45-meter) full-displacement yacht will accommodate up to 10 guests in a master suite, two double and two twin cabins with an extra pullman bed, plus nine crewmembers. The 147 Logica will reach a maximum speed of 15 knots and a cruising speed of 14 knots, thanks to her twin Caterpillar 1,320-hp engines. She will get the RINA Green Plus certification. The Logica series is built with steel hulls and aluminum superstructures.
